So this month’s Altered Alice challenge is to share your holiday wishes and I imagined this image of the Hatter with him singing the Dreidel song
The Hatter is from Graphic 45′s Halloween in Wonderland collection, I scanned it into Photoshop and played around with the color saturation and contrast. The Happy Hanukkah banner and the dreidel stickers are from Jolee’s Boutique. The gelt and the Star of David stickers were left overs I had from a few years ago so I don’t remember where they came from. I used Tim Holtz tiny attacher, Distress Inks and paper distresser.
